DEEPAK KUMAR TIWARI
Shailesh Sahu S/o Shri Shiv Kumar Sahu – Appellant
Versus
State of Chhattisgarh – Respondent
ORDER :
1. Being aggrieved by the order dated 26.11.2022 passed by the Additional Sessions Judge, FTSC (POCSO), Korba in Special Case (POCSO) No. 44/2022 whereby, charge under sections 354, 354 (A), 354 (D) and 324 of the IPC and Section 8 of the POCSO Act has been framed against the applicant, this Revision has been preferred.
2. Learned counsel for the applicant submits that the charge framed by the trial Court is bad and contrary to law as there is no sufficient material available on record based on which the impugned order has been passed. He also submits that essential CCTV footage upon which applicant is relying has not been collected by the prosecution, therefore, at that time the applicant has filed an application under Section 91 of Cr.P.C. however, the trial Court not exercised its power under the aforesaid Section for summoning the material evidence. He also submits that the prosecutrix has demanded money from the applicant to taking back her complaint and in this regard applicant has made complaint before the Police on 16.03.2023.
